首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何通过数据存储作业在运行sql之前更改会话

通过数据存储作业在运行SQL之前更改会话,可以使用以下步骤:

  1. 创建数据存储作业:首先,你需要创建一个数据存储作业,用于在运行SQL之前更改会话。数据存储作业是一种在云计算环境中执行数据处理任务的方式。
  2. 定义作业流程:在数据存储作业中,你需要定义作业流程,包括数据输入、数据处理和数据输出等步骤。在这个特定的问题中,你需要在运行SQL之前更改会话,所以你可以在作业流程中添加一个步骤来更改会话。
  3. 更改会话:在作业流程中的特定步骤中,你可以使用适当的编程语言和数据库连接库来更改会话。具体的实现方式取决于你使用的数据库和编程语言。一般来说,你可以使用数据库提供的API或命令来更改会话参数,例如设置会话的隔离级别、字符集、时间区域等。
  4. 运行SQL:在更改会话之后,你可以继续执行你的SQL语句。这时,会话已经根据你的需求进行了修改,可以确保SQL语句在正确的会话环境中运行。

以下是一个示例的代码片段,展示了如何使用Python和MySQL数据库来更改会话:

代码语言:txt
复制
import mysql.connector

# 连接到数据库
cnx = mysql.connector.connect(user='username', password='password',
                              host='localhost', database='database_name')

# 创建游标对象
cursor = cnx.cursor()

# 更改会话参数
cursor.execute("SET SESSION isolation_level = READ COMMITTED")

# 执行SQL语句
cursor.execute("SELECT * FROM table_name")

# 获取结果
results = cursor.fetchall()

# 关闭游标和数据库连接
cursor.close()
cnx.close()

在上面的示例中,我们使用了mysql.connector库来连接MySQL数据库,并使用SET SESSION语句来更改会话的隔离级别为读已提交。然后,我们执行了一个SELECT语句来获取数据。

请注意,上述示例仅为演示目的,实际实现可能因数据库和编程语言的不同而有所变化。你可以根据自己的需求和环境进行相应的调整。

推荐的腾讯云相关产品:腾讯云数据库MySQL、腾讯云数据库MariaDB、腾讯云数据库SQL Server等。你可以通过访问腾讯云官方网站获取更多关于这些产品的详细信息和文档链接。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分31秒

SNP BLUEFIELD是什么?如何助推SAP系统数据快捷、安全地迁移至SAP S/4 HANA

16分8秒

Tspider分库分表的部署 - MySQL

1分7秒

贴片式TF卡/贴片式SD卡如何在N32G4FR上移植FATFS,让SD NAND flash读写如飞

15分5秒

MySQL 高可用工具 - MHA-Re-Edition 复刻版

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券